AI简介
这是一本系统全面介绍区块链技术的中文教材,旨在使学习者能够掌握区块链的理论与技术,进而从事区块链的开发与应用。本书首先简要介绍了密码学、P2P网络、数据库等区块链技术的基础知识,然后详细介绍了比特币的相关原理与技术,在此基础上重点介绍了区块链技术的原理,最后介绍了区块链技术的应用。
本书的内容分为四个部分,首先介绍了区块链技术的历史起源,从2008年比特币的诞生开始,阐述了区块链技术的演变过程及其在数字货币领域的应用。接着,本书深入探讨了对称密码体制的基本概念,非对称密码体制的基本原理和特点,以及Hash函数的基本概念和原理,为理解区块链技术提供了密码学的理论基础。
在第三部分,本书详细介绍了分布式系统的基础理论和架构,包括分布式系统的基础理论、分布式系统的架构、分布式共识机制等,为理解区块链技术的核心原理提供了系统性的理论框架。最后,本书深入探讨了数字货币的概述与特征,包括数字货币的发行机制、流通机制、交易成本和交易安全等方面,以及比特币的发展历程和分布式共识机制概述。
在第四部分,本书详细介绍了区块链技术原理,包括区块链基本简介、以太坊区块链概述、智能合约等,以及区块链技术应